Flag: | ElitePrimary |
File(s): | Rules(md).ini |
Values: | Strings (Names of Weapons) |
Default: | none |
Applicable to: | InfantryTypes, VehicleTypes, AircraftTypes, BuildingTypes |
This flag specifies the weapon which replaces the object's Primary= weapon when the object reaches "Elite" state.
Bugs/Side-Effects/Unexpected Limitations
Only if the Primary has Parasite=yes on the warhead.
- When a Parasite unit receives ElitePrimary, the game ignores EliteSecondary, EliteWeaponX so the Parasite unit can only use one weapon When leveling up.
